Description

The GEMEO (Global Environmental Modelling & Earth Observation) group is located at Swansea University’s Department of Geography in the Faculty of Science and Engineering. Its research is focused on understanding how natural and man-made changes affect the biosphere using remote sensing data and environmental models. This current project will involve the detection and classification of coastal litter. We require a ready-to-fly Unmanned-Aircraft Vehicle (UAV) system with fully-integrated co-aligned hyperspectral Visible and Near-Infrared (VNIR) and Short-Wave Infrared (SWIR) (400 – 2500nm) and lidar sensors, along with in-flight data capture and storage system. To enable data to be captured to high geolocation accuracy, we require the system to be fitted with high performance GNSS/GPS and IMU.
